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is a groundbreaking system designed to compensate for charge trapping effects in power amplifiers. This innovation involves a non-linear filter that is trained by aligning observations from digital transmit data and the output of a power amplifier. By avoiding decimation before timing alignment, Cope's method ensures that signal data remains intact, leading to more accurate results. Another notable patent focuses on a circuit for biasing power amplifiers, which includes a switch network that allows for flexible output configurations.
